providers mail framework descargar java javamail

java - mail - ¿Por qué ''bodyPart.isMimeType("text/plain")'' da el error ''No se puede cargar bodystructure''?



javamail netbeans (1)

Prueba la solución que se describe aquí: https://javaee.github.io/javamail/FAQ#imapserverbug

Espero que esto ayude.

Estoy creando una aplicación en Java para leer correos de mi correo web de GoDaddy a través de Java. He utilizado javax.mail para esto. Cuando depuro el programa, da un error en la línea: bodyPart.isMimeType("text/plain")

Inesperadamente, procesa el primer correo de la manera correcta, pero da el error para el segundo correo.

Aquí está la traza completa de la pila:

javax.mail.MessagingException: Unable to load BODYSTRUCTURE at com.sun.mail.imap.IMAPMessage.loadBODYSTRUCTURE(IMAPMessage.java:1306) at com.sun.mail.imap.IMAPMessage.getContentType(IMAPMessage.java:465) at javax.mail.internet.MimeBodyPart.isMimeType(MimeBodyPart.java:1050) at javax.mail.internet.MimeMessage.isMimeType(MimeMessage.java:986) at asanaLambdaIntegrationDebugMode.getNameMailIdFromMessage(asanaLambdaIntegrationDebugMode.java:1318) at asanaLambdaIntegrationDebugMode.main(asanaLambdaIntegrationDebugMode.java:978)

¿Alguna sugerencia sobre esto por favor?